Arbor graph Uncaught TypeError:undefined不是函数renderer.js:6 Renderer

时间:2014-09-20 15:22:02

标签: jquery arbor.js

我的项目在渲染时产生错误,不会产生图形。已加载当前脚本但渲染器是问题所在。这是我的代码:

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1">
<meta name="description" content="">
<meta name="author" content="">

<title>International Marketing Group</title>

<!-- Bootstrap Core CSS -->
<link href="<?php echo base_url();?>assets/css/bootstrap.min.css" rel="stylesheet">

<!-- Custom CSS -->
<link href="<?php echo base_url();?>assets/css/img.css" rel="stylesheet">

<!-- Custom Fonts -->
<link href="<?php echo base_url();?>assets/font-awesome-4.1.0/css/font-awesome.min.css" rel="stylesheet" type="text/css">

<!-- HTML5 Shim and Respond.js IE8 support of HTML5 elements and media queries -->
<!-- WARNING: Respond.js doesn't work if you view the page via file:// -->
<!--[if lt IE 9]>
    <script src="https://oss.maxcdn.com/libs/html5shiv/3.7.0/html5shiv.js"></script>
    <script src="https://oss.maxcdn.com/libs/respond.js/1.4.2/respond.min.js"></script>
<![endif]-->
</head>

<body>
<!-- Navigation -->
<nav class="navbar navbar-inverse navbar-fixed-top" role="navigation">
    <div class="container">
        <!-- Brand and toggle get grouped for better mobile display -->
        <div class="navbar-header">
            <button type="button" class="navbar-toggle" data-toggle="collapse" data-target="#bs-example-navbar-collapse-1">
                <span class="sr-only">Toggle navigation</span>
                <span class="icon-bar"></span>
                <span class="icon-bar"></span>
                <span class="icon-bar"></span>
            </button>

            <a class="navbar-brand" href="UserHome.php"><img style="max-width:100px; margin-top: -7px;" src="<?php echo base_url();?>assets/images/logo_2.png" width="100px" height="30px" /></a>
        </div>
        <!-- Collect the nav links, forms, and other content for toggling -->
        <div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1">
            <ul class="nav navbar-nav navbar-left">
                <li >
                    <a href="<?php echo base_url();?>index.php/img_controller_user/UserHome" class="glyphicon glyphicon-home" > Home</a>
                </li>
                <li >
                    <a href="<?php echo base_url();?>index.php/img_controller_user/UserAbout" class="glyphicon glyphicon-globe"> About</a>
                </li>
                <li>
                    <a href="<?php echo base_url();?>index.php/img_controller_user/Userservices" class= "glyphicon glyphicon-briefcase" > Services</a>
                </li>
                <li >
                    <a href="<?php echo base_url();?>index.php/img_controller_user/UserContact" class="glyphicon glyphicon-phone"> Contact</a>
                </li>
                  <li class="dropdown">
                        <a href="#" class="dropdown-toggle" data-toggle="dropdown">Options <b class="caret"></b></a>
                        <ul class="dropdown-menu">
                            <li>
                                <a href="<?php echo base_url();?>index.php/img_controller_user/userprofile"><i class="glyphicon glyphicon-edit "></i>
                                     My Profile
                                 </a>
                            </li>
                            <li>
                                <a href="<?php echo base_url();?>index.php/img_controller_network/user_network"><i class="glyphicon glyphicon-edit "></i>
                                     My Network
                                </a>
                            </li>
                            <li>
                                <a href="<?php echo base_url();?>index.php/img_controller_verification/user_logout" ><i class="glyphicon glyphicon-off"></i>
                                     Logout
                                </a>
                            </li>

                        </ul>
                    </li>
            </ul>
        </div>
        <!-- /.navbar-collapse -->

    </div>
    <!-- /.container -->
</nav>

<!-- Page Content -->
<div class="container">

    <!-- Page Heading/Breadcrumbs -->
    <div class="row">
        <div class="col-lg-12">
            <h1 class="page-header"> My Network
                <small>International Marketing Group</small>
            </h1>
            <ol class="breadcrumb">
                <li><a href="UserHome.php">Home</a>
                </li>
                <li class="active">title</li>
            </ol>
        </div>
    </div>

    <!-- /.row -->

    <!-- Intro Content -->

    Uplink
     <table class="table table-hover table-bordered">
                <tr>

                    <td><strong>Recruiter</strong></td>
                    <td><strong>Marketing Director </strong></td>
                    <td><strong>Custodian</strong></td>
                    <td><strong>Referror</strong></td>
                    <td><strong>Trainor</strong></td>
                </tr>
                <?php if(is_array($link) && count($link) ) {
                    foreach($link as $loop){
                ?>
                <tr>
                    <td><?php echo "Name:".$loop->hierarchial_recruiter."<br>";echo "Agent Code:".$loop->hierarchial_recruiter_code;    ?></td>
                    <td><?php echo "Name:".$loop->hierarchial_marketing_director."<br>"; echo "Agent Code:".$loop->hierarchial_marketing_director_code;?></td>
                    <td><?php echo "Name:".$loop->hierarchial_custodian."<br>"; echo "Agent Code:".$loop->hierarchial_custodian_code;?></td>
                    <td><?php echo "Name:".$loop->hierarchial_referror."<br>"; echo "Agent Code:".$loop->hierarchial_referror_code;?></td>          
                    <td><?php echo "Name:".$loop->hierarchial_trainor."<br>"; echo "Agent Code:".$loop->hierarchial_trainor_code;?></td>        
                </tr>
                <?php } 
                }?>
                </table>
    <div class="panel panel-default">
         <div class="panel-heading">Promotion System</div>
     <div class="panel-body">       
   <!--   IMPORTANT LINES     --> 
        <h2>Position:
           <!--  Position call position.js -->
            <label ><?php echo $position[0]->position;?></label>
        </h2>
        Agent Code:<label ><?php echo $position[0]->agent_code;?></label><br>
        Join Date:<label ><?php echo $position[0]->receipt_no;?></label><br>
        Total Member <label ><?php echo $total_downlink;?></label><br>  

  <!--   IMPORTANT LINES     --> 
        <canvas id="viewport" width="800" height="600"></canvas>
  <!--   IMPORTANT LINES     --> 

     </div>
    </div>
    Team Members

    <ul class="nav nav-tabs" role="tablist" id="myTab">
      <li class="active"><a href="#marketing" role="tab" data-toggle="tab">Assistant Marketing Directors</a></li>
      <li><a href="#fieldleader" role="tab" data-toggle="tab">Field Leader</a></li>
      <li><a href="#recruiter" role="tab" data-toggle="tab">Recruits</a></li>
      <li><a href="#trainor" role="tab" data-toggle="tab">Trainees</a></li>
    </ul>
    <div class="tab-content">
      <div class="tab-pane active" id="marketing"> 
         <table class="table table-hover table-bordered">
                <tr>
                    <td class="text-center">
                    <strong></strong></td>
                    <td><strong>Name</strong></td>
                    <td><strong>Agent Code</strong></td>
                    <td><strong>Position</strong></td>
                </tr>
                <?php if(is_array($amd) && count($amd) ) {
                    foreach($amd as $loop){
                ?>
                <tr>
                    <td></td>
                    <td><?php echo $loop->first_name." ".$loop->middle_name." ".$loop->last_name;?></td>
                    <td><?php echo $loop->agent_code;?></td>
                    <td><?php echo $loop->position;?></td>
                </tr>
                <?php } 
                } else
                {
                    echo "<tr><td colspan='4'>No information available</td></tr>";
                }?>
         </table>
     </div>
      <div class="tab-pane" id="recruiter">
         <table class="table table-hover table-bordered">
                <tr>
                    <td class="text-center">
                    <strong></strong></td>
                    <td><strong>Agent Code</strong></td>
                    <td><strong>Name</strong></td>
                    <td><strong>Position</strong></td>
                    <td><strong>Join Date</strong></td>

                </tr>
                <?php if(is_array($recruiter) && count($recruiter) ) {
                    foreach($recruiter as $loop){
                ?>
                <tr>
                    <td></td>
                    <td><?php echo $loop->agent_code;?></td>
                    <td><?php echo $loop->first_name." ".$loop->middle_name." ".$loop->last_name;?></td>
                    <td><?php echo $loop->position;?></td>
                    <td><?php echo $loop->receipt_no;?></td>

                </tr>
                <?php } 
                } else
                {
                    echo "<tr><td colspan='3'>No information available</td></tr>";
                }?>
         </table>
      </div>

      <div class="tab-pane" id="fieldleader">
         <table class="table table-hover table-bordered">
                <tr>
                    <td class="text-center">
                    <strong></strong></td>
                    <td><strong>Name</strong></td>
                    <td><strong>Agent Code</strong></td>
                    <td><strong>Position</strong></td>
                </tr>
                <?php if(is_array($fieldleader) && count($fieldleader)) {
                    foreach($fieldleader as $loop){
                ?>
                <tr>
                    <td></td>
                    <td><?php echo $loop->first_name." ".$loop->middle_name." ".$loop->last_name;?></td>
                    <td><?php echo $loop->agent_code;?></td>
                    <td><?php echo $loop->position;?></td>
                </tr>
                <?php } 
                } else
                {
                    echo "<tr><td colspan='4'>No information available</td></tr>";
                }?>
         </table>
      </div>
       <div class="tab-pane" id="trainor">
         <table class="table table-hover table-bordered">
                <tr>
                    <td class="text-center">
                    <strong></strong></td>
                    <td><strong>Agent Code</strong></td>
                    <td><strong>Name</strong></td>
                    <td><strong>Position</strong></td>

                </tr>
                <?php if(is_array($trainor) && count($trainor) ) {
                    foreach($trainor as $loop){
                ?>
                <tr>
                    <td> <a href="<?php echo base_url();?>index.php/img_controller_network/user_promote_ta/<?php echo $loop->agent_code;?>"><input type="button"  class="btn btn-warning"  value="promote"></a></td>
                    <td><?php echo $loop->agent_code;?></td>
                    <td><?php echo $loop->first_name." ".$loop->middle_name." ".$loop->last_name;?></td>
                    <td><?php echo $loop->position;?></td>
                </tr>
                <?php } 
                } else
                {
                    echo "<tr><td colspan='4'>No information available</td></tr>";
                }?>
         </table>
       </div>
    </div>


 <!-- /.row -->
    <hr>

    <!-- Footer -->
    <footer>
        <div class="row">
            <div class="col-lg-12">
                <p>Copyright &copy; International Marketing Group 2014</p>
            </div>
        </div>
    </footer>

</div>
<!-- /.container -->
<!-- jQuery Version 1.11.0 -->
<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/jquery-1.11.1.min.js"></script>
<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/arbor.js"></script>
<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/arbor-tween.js"></script>
<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/main.js"></script>
<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/system.js"></script>

<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/graphics.js"></script>
<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/renderer.js"></script>

<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/parseur.js"></script>

<!-- Bootstrap Core JavaScript -->
<script  language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/bootstrap.min.js"></script>
<script language="javascript" type="text/javascript" src="<?php echo base_url();?>assets/js/halfviz.js"></script>
</body>

</html>

0 个答案:

没有答案